VIN Number
The VIN number is a unique identifier of your car, sort of like its fingerprint. It has 17 characters including capital letters and numbers. Every vehicle has a unique VIN and therefore, there are no two vehicles with the same code. This number is used for tracking recalls, registrations and warranties insurance coverage, as well as thefts. The VIN can also be used to determine a car's model, make and trim. It is found on a variety of papers that are associated with the vehicle, including the registration, title and insurance paperwork.
The first three digits are known as the World Manufacturer Identifier (WMI). This tells you where the car was manufactured and by whom. The next digits indicate the type of car and then the vehicle's model, and finally the trim and engine type. The ninth character is a check number that proves the authenticity of the VIN.
VINs first came into use in 1954, but for a long time there was no standard format. In 1981, the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ration required that all vehicles have an accepted VIN. Broken Key
It is always a shock when your car key breaks inside the lock. It is possible to pull out the broken piece, or you might have to resort more drastic measures.
Many people resort to using tweezers to remove a broken key from the lock. However, this is an extremely risky method. The majority of tweezers are not properly sized and can actually cause the broken key further into the lock. Instead, it's a better idea to use pliers that can hold the edge of the key and pull it out.
Apply lubricant to take keys for locks that are broken out. It will make it much easier to remove the key and also to open the door. There are many auto shops that offer the lubricant.
You can also make use of a paperclip or metal wire to grab the edge and pull it out. This method works best with a small amount of lubricant. It is also more effective when the key isn't very deep in the lock.
Another option is to use a tool called key extractor. This is a very effective method to extract the damaged portion of a key from the lock, however it requires access to locksmiths or be able to borrow one from someone else.
